use std::fs::read_dir;
use std::process::Command;
use array::{NDData, NDArray};
use array::numpy::NumpyFile;
#[test]
fn read() {
const TMP_DIR : &'static str = "/tmp/rds_numpy_1/";
assert!(Command::new("python").arg("test_vector/numpy/generate.py").arg(TMP_DIR).status().unwrap().success());
for file in read_dir(TMP_DIR).unwrap() {
let path = file.unwrap().path();
let path_str = path.to_str().unwrap();
if path_str.ends_with(".npy") {
print!("Reading {}: ", path_str);
let mut numpyfile = NumpyFile::new(path_str);
let array : NDArray<f32> = numpyfile.read_array().unwrap();
assert!(array.dim() <= 3);
if array.dim() == 1 {
for i in 0..array.shape()[0] {
assert_eq!(array[&[i]], (i*3) as f32);
}
}
if array.dim() == 2 {
for i in 0..array.shape()[0] {
for j in 0..array.shape()[1] {
assert_eq!(array[&[i,j]], (i*3 + j*5) as f32);
}
}
}
if array.dim() == 3 {
for i in 0..array.shape()[0] {
for j in 0..array.shape()[1] {
for k in 0..array.shape()[2] {
assert_eq!(array[&[i,j,k]], (i*3 + j*5 + k*7) as f32);
}
}
}
}
println!("Ok");
}
}
}
